In modern agriculture, the vital role of sulphuric acid, nitric acid, phosphoric acid and Ammonium Hydroxide is fundamentally linked to the production of fertilizers, which are essential for nourishing a growing global population. These powerful acids are the chemical cornerstones that transform raw materials into plant-accessible nutrients.


Phosphoric Acid is the most direct of the three. It is primarily used to manufacture phosphate fertilizers. Reacting it with ammonia produces ammonium phosphate, a highly efficient water-soluble fertilizer providing both nitrogen and phosphorus. It can also be further processed into superphosphates. Phosphorus is crucial for energy transfer within the plant, promoting root development, and early crop maturity.


Sulphuric Acid is the workhorse of the fertilizer industry, consumed in the largest volumes. Its most critical application is in the "wet process" for producing phosphoric acid itself. Here, sulphuric acid is reacted with phosphate rock to liberate the valuable phosphorous content. Furthermore, it is used to manufacture sulfate-based fertilizers like ammonium sulfate, which supplies both nitrogen and readily available sulphur—a key nutrient for protein synthesis.


Nitric Acid is indispensable for the nitrogen cycle. It is used to produce a range of nitrogen fertilizers. Reacting it with ammonia creates ammonium nitrate, a high-analysis nitrogen fertilizer prized for its efficiency. It can also be used to acidulate phosphate rock, producing compound fertilizers like nitro-phosphates that supply both nitrogen and phosphorus.


Ammonium Hydroxide is primarily used in agriculture as a source of nitrogen fertilizer. It can be applied directly to soil or used in the production of other nitrogenous compounds. Its rapid availability promotes vigorous plant growth and higher crop yields, making it an efficient and cost-effective nutrient source for various crops.


Beyond fertilizer production, these acids serve auxiliary roles. Dilute sulphuric acid can treat soil alkalinity, while phosphoric and nitric acids are sometimes used in custom nutrient solutions for hydroponics. Ultimately, by converting inert elements from the earth and atmosphere into bio-available forms, these three acids directly underpin the intensive farming required for global food security, fueling the very growth of the crops we depend on.
